## Further Reading

The Quillmark rendering pipeline converts tickets and KB articles through three stages: sanitize, parse, and theme. Most support escalations trace back to the sanitize stage stripping custom tags. Before filing a bug, check the known-limitations list and the tag allowlist. Both documents, along with stage-by-stage troubleshooting steps, are kept on the internal page here.

runbook for tagep-kagaf: https://sonarqube.olvarqworks.test/view

## Build Agent Time Sync — Fetchwire CI

Agents in the Kestrelline pool drift up to 4s between NTP syncs. The /v2/attest endpoint rejects signatures older than 2s, so builds intermittently fail on agents kb-07 and kb-12. Mitigation: the coordinator now issues timestamps server-side; agents must not set X-Build-Time themselves. If you touch the attestation path, keep the tolerance at 2s — raising it masks real drift. Calls to /v2/attest authenticate with the following bearer token.

login token, bajop-hahap: eyJhbGciOiJIUzI1NiIsInR5cCI6IkpXVCJ9.eyJzdWIiOiIo749_nIn0.PNCMPXLj

Runbook: restarting the ProseGate doc linter. If lint jobs hang, drain the worker queue before restarting; otherwise partial reports get published. The ruleset bundle loads from the artifact cache at boot, so a stale cache causes false positives. After restart, confirm the service came up with the expected settings, listed below.

config for bahop-baduf:
[kasion]
team = lamath
access_code = ac_d807e5
host = kasion.paliqcloud.corp
port = 4000
owner = julix.tamvan
peer = frair.qorvelsoft.local

Subject: Per-tenant rate quota cut-over — done

Team, the move to per-tenant rate quotas on the Quillgate API completed last night. All tenants migrated from the shared pool; each now has its own request ceiling with burst allowance. Expect fewer noisy-neighbour tickets, but some heavy users may see 429s where they previously didn't. Point them to the new quota docs rather than raising limits ad hoc. For triage, the quota service currently runs with the following configuration values.

config for tagaf-bawif:
[norok]
host = norok.ordinworks.local
user = norok_svc
database = norok_prod